Determination of negative-sequence resistance of turbo-generators from rated-frequency standstill tests

摘要

Systematic analysis and comparison of standstill and rotational test results for a large number of turbogenerators in the range of 30 to 1300 MVA and having various damper systems, shows that the ratio of negative-sequence resistance to mean subtransient resistance varies in a narrow range of +or-10% around 0.85. This corresponds to an increase of about 1.5 to 1.85 times in the equivalent rotor resistance when the frequency is doubled, in contrast to the figure of square root 2 quoted in literature. Additional verification is obtained from frequency-response tests on one of the machines investigated.
